Patent number: 8247549Abstract: The present invention discloses a novel method for preparing and purifying 4-(6-Amino-purin-9-yl)-2(S)-hydroxy-butyric acid methyl ester. The preparation started from cheap and easily available L-malic acid, which was transformed to intermediate I after simultaneous protection of the groups of 1-carboxyl and 2-hydroxyl. The intermediate I was selectively reduced to intermediate alcohol II, whose hydroxyl group was further transformed to an easily leaving group to afford intermediate III. The intermediate III was nucleophilically substituted with adenine to afford intermediate IV. The intermediate IV was deprotected and methyl-esterified simultaneously in methanol in the presence of an acid or a base to afford crude 4-(6-Amino-purin-9-yl)-2(S)-hydroxy-butyric acid methyl ester, which was purified by recrystallization to afford the purified product.Type: GrantFiled: November 6, 2008Date of Patent: August 21, 2012Assignee: Shanghai Institute of Materia Medica, Chinese Academy of SciencesInventors: Fajun Nan, Jianping Zuo, Yangming Zhang, Min Gu, Wei Tang

Patent number: 8035661Abstract: The driving apparatus of a display device calculates a slope using a minimum gray, a maximum gray, a gray average of frame data in a current frame, and a gray average of frame data in a previous frame, and corrects and outputs the input frame data according to the slope, using frame data of one frame. As a result, a gray range of the input image signal can be extended, thereby improving visibility. Further, in a case of a motion picture, even when a difference of a gray range of images of adjacent frames is large, an original image is not distorted due to extension of a gray range. Also, even when noise is included in the input image signal, a gray range can be extended after removing the noise.Type: GrantFiled: December 10, 2007Date of Patent: October 11, 2011Assignees: Samsung Electronics Co., Ltd., Postech Academy-Industry FoundationInventors: Il-Pyung Lee, Cheol-Woo Park, Jae-Byung Park, Hak-Gyu Kim, Min-Gu Lee, Sung-Gu Lee, Ung-Jin Jang

Publication number: 20110229281Abstract: A cutting tool for drilling has cutting inserts in the same shape and is capable of discharging a chip in a chip flute. The cutting tool includes: a body having a lower end facing a direction of drilling, a central axis of rotation and at least two chip flutes; and indexable inner and outer cutting inserts each disposed in an insert pocket formed at the lower end of the body and at a forward end of a corresponding chip flute. The inner cutting insert is located closer to the central axis of the body than the outer cutting insert. The inner and outer cutting inserts have the same shape and include lower cutting edges for depth cutting during drilling. The lower cutting edge of the inner cutting insert is disposed lower than the lower cutting edge of an imaginary cutting insert at a position where the inner cutting insert is overlapped with the imaginary cutting insert where the outer cutting insert is rotated by approximately a half-turn relative to the central axis.Type: ApplicationFiled: October 16, 2009Publication date: September 22, 2011Applicant: TaeguTec, Ltd.Inventor: Min Gu Kim

Patent number: 7782412Abstract: Disclosed is a method of fabricating a liquid crystal display device enabling to form a uniform gate insulating layer in thickness. The present includes the steps of forming a gate line, a gate electrode, and a storage line on a substrate and forming a gate insulating layer on the substrate including the gate line and the gate electrode using first and second gases having a gas mixture ratio of 0.3˜0.5:1. And, the first and second gases are mono-silane (SiH4) and ammonia (NH3), respectively. Accordingly, the present invention enables a uniformly thick gate insulating layer, thereby to improving the discharging time as well as reducing flicker on the screen.Type: GrantFiled: November 15, 2004Date of Patent: August 24, 2010Assignee: LG.
